Vampire: The Masquerade - Bloodlines Question

how do I get around the lack of available memory?

every time I try to start the game it tells me there is less than 15mb of memory available, and then shuts down.
I'm running vista, and have tried ending the processes I feel safe ending...
also, the "big brother" program is turned off.
Additional details - Dec 25, 2008 3:34 am GMT
Oh! the game is Vampire the Masquerade - Bloodlines
Top Voted Answer
This seems to be a symptom of any computer that has 4GB of RAM or more, especially 64-bit systems (both apply to me and I'm playing through the game). The easy fix is to download Wesp's unofficial patch at http://www.patches-scrolls.de/vampire_bloodlines.php and install the basic version (the plus version works too, but adds a whole bunch of stuff to the game as well - whether that's preferable or not is a matter of opinion). Alternatively you can take a hex editor to a couple of files, look around on the steam VTMB forums for instructions on that.
